Output 17aa3ecd171a3e19ff1499babcce1dfe13e8fd5bb0e374bdf35d47889be9a62c:44

value
10023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c63f11cff11e37b45703ebb506d185dee074a6 OP_EQUAL
address
3CcKpmeKvVrwx238ewm7RMDNH7XSZX3W6W
transaction
17aa3ecd171a3e19ff1499babcce1dfe13e8fd5bb0e374bdf35d47889be9a62c
confirmations
489802
spent
true